The roots of his breakout were planted two years ago when Netflix presented “The Characters,” a series of showcases for comedians, including 30 minutes of Robinson, who played fragile neurotics with anger issues. Turn the sound off and you can still tell that his sad sacks are doomed, from his variety of slumps, a perpetually furrowed brow and, often, a ludicrous fake mustache. He has an intensity suited for the macabre, but he tunes it to a comic frequency. (Has there been a better comic performance this year than Cate Blanchett’s sendup of Marina Abramovic?) The subject matter of “ I Think You Should Leave,” the first great sketch show released by Netflix, is less highbrow, but its wonderful weirdness has escapist pleasures you don’t see coming.Īs the show’s anchor, Robinson, who had a brief stint as a cast member on “Saturday Night Live,” is a sweetly vulnerable, baggy-eyed presence whose typical pivot moves from banal boredom to infinite exasperation. The excellent recent season of “Documentary Now!” spoofed the rarefied worlds of 1970s musical theater, jazz and performance art. In the last year, the best examples seem to be going even further in that direction, rejecting topicality and embracing the obscure and the absurd. But it’s also why the most successful alternatives in sketch comedy, like “Key and Peele” or “Inside Amy Schumer,” have typically drawn a sharp contrast to that format with a specific, idiosyncratic sensibility.
